Singapore
Singapore uses a progressive income tax system with relatively low rates, ranging from 0% on the first SGD 20,000 to 22% on income above SGD 320,000 (24% from YA 2024 on income above SGD 1,000,000). A personal relief of SGD 1,000 plus earned income relief of SGD 1,000 (SGD 6,000 for those 55-59, SGD 8,000 for 60+) reduces taxable income. The Central Provident Fund (CPF) is Singapore's mandatory savings scheme. For employees under 55, the total contribution rate is 37% of ordinary wages (20% employee, 17% employer), allocated to Ordinary Account (housing, education), Special Account (retirement), and MediSave Account (healthcare). CPF contributions are capped at a monthly ordinary wage ceiling of SGD 6,800. Singapore has no capital gains tax, no inheritance tax, and no tax on dividend income received by individuals. This makes it particularly attractive for investors and high-net-worth individuals. GST is 9%. Tax reliefs include CPF contributions, course fees, donations (250% deduction), and the Not Ordinarily Resident (NOR) scheme for qualifying expatriates. The corporate tax rate is 17%, with significant exemptions for startups. Singapore has an extensive network of tax treaties.
Singapore levies a low 22% top income-tax rate and a 9% consumption tax, taxing corporate profits at 17%, yet requires heavy provident-fund contributions of 20% from employees and 17% from employers. The median salary is $42,000 in Singapore dollars against an average of $55,000. No statutory minimum wage applies. Unemployment is the lowest in this dataset at 1.9%, though a Gini coefficient of 0.44 signals notable inequality. Technology leadership pays about $158,400 for chief technology officers and $126,000 for engineering managers. A cost-of-living index of 85 ranks among the highest recorded, and GDP per capita of $65,000 rises sharply to $102,000 on a purchasing-power basis. Low headline taxation paired with mandatory savings and expensive living costs defines this Southeast Asian financial hub.

Salaries by Role
| Role | Median (USD) | Net (USD) | Entry | Senior |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| CTO | $158,400.00 | $134,640.00 | $115,200.00 | $273,600.00 |
| Engineering Manager | $126,000.00 | $107,100.00 | $97,200.00 | $180,000.00 |
| AI/ML Researcher | $115,200.00 | $97,920.00 | $79,200.00 | $180,000.00 |
| Cloud Architect | $111,600.00 | $94,860.00 | $82,800.00 | $162,000.00 |
| Tech Lead | $111,600.00 | $94,860.00 | $82,800.00 | $158,400.00 |
| ML Engineer | $100,800.00 | $85,680.00 | $72,000.00 | $151,200.00 |
| Site Reliability Engineer | $97,200.00 | $82,620.00 | $68,400.00 | $144,000.00 |
| Product Manager | $93,600.00 | $79,560.00 | $64,800.00 | $144,000.00 |
| Security Engineer | $93,600.00 | $79,560.00 | $66,240.00 | $140,400.00 |
| Blockchain Developer | $93,600.00 | $79,560.00 | $64,800.00 | $144,000.00 |
| Data Scientist | $90,000.00 | $76,500.00 | $61,200.00 | $136,800.00 |
| DevOps Engineer | $90,000.00 | $76,500.00 | $63,360.00 | $136,800.00 |
| Software Engineer | $86,400.00 | $73,440.00 | $61,200.00 | $133,200.00 |
| Data Engineer | $86,400.00 | $73,440.00 | $59,040.00 | $133,200.00 |
| Backend Developer | $82,800.00 | $70,380.00 | $57,600.00 | $126,000.00 |
| Full Stack Developer | $80,640.00 | $68,544.00 | $56,160.00 | $122,400.00 |
| Mobile Developer | $79,200.00 | $67,320.00 | $54,000.00 | $120,960.00 |
| Frontend Developer | $75,600.00 | $64,260.00 | $51,840.00 | $115,200.00 |
| UI/UX Designer | $72,000.00 | $61,200.00 | $48,960.00 | $108,000.00 |
| QA Engineer | $61,200.00 | $52,020.00 | $41,760.00 | $90,000.00 |
